Wednesday, January 14, 2026 -A fatal crash occurred at approximately 2:37 p.m. in Osceola County at State Road 60 and Peavine Road.
According to the Florida Highway Patrol, a semi tractor-trailer traveling westbound on State Road 60 west of Peavine Road failed to stop for traffic ahead and collided with the rear of a stopped 2024 Peterbilt semi tractor-trailer. This impact caused the front of the 2024 Peterbilt semi tractor-trailer to collide with the rear of a stopped 2025 Ford F-150 ahead of it.
The initial collision resulted in the semi tractor-trailer becoming fully engulfed in flames. Its driver was pronounced deceased at the scene. The driver’s identity is pending confirmation by the Medical Examiner’s Office.
The driver of the 2024 Peterbilt semi tractor-trailer, a 48-year-old male from Eagle Lake, Florida, sustained serious but non-life-threatening injuries and was transported to Orlando Health Saint Cloud Hospital. He was wearing a seatbelt.
The driver of the 2025 Ford F-150, a 33-year-old male from Mulberry, Florida, sustained no injuries and was not transported. He was wearing a seatbelt.
The crash remains under investigation by Florida Highway Patrol. The roadway remains closed as of 8:30p.m.. Nothing further at this time.
